1. 措辞难易比较
PHP是一种阐明实行的脚本措辞,语法和C措辞类似,易学易用,不懂电脑的非专业职员稍经学习也能利用 PHP.而Java要先编译成Class文件,然后在Java虚拟机上实行,Java开拓须要熟习Java语法以及一些核心的架构,从而实现一种可复用 的、跨平台的软件,Java比PHP要难学的多。
2. 技能架构比较

从技能架构来说,Java措辞比较PHP有明显的上风,Java利用的是面向 工具的系统设计方法,而PHP还是采取面向过程的开拓方法。PHP只能实现大略的分布式两层或三层的架构,而JAVA可以实现多层架构。数据库层、运用逻辑层、表示逻辑层彼此分开,而且现在不同的层都已经有一些成熟的开拓框架的支持。例如Struts便是利用Java的web开拓技能实现了MVC的设计模式,而在业务逻辑层也有Spring框架,数据库持久化层有Hibernate等框架。这些框架可以方便开拓者高效、合理、科学得架 构多层的商业运用。从数学运算和数据库访问速率来讲,Java的性能也优于PHP.实际上,对付跨平台的大型的企业运用系统来讲,Java险些已经成为唯 一的选择。
3. Java和PHP技能层面对比
Java是纯面向工具开拓,功能强大,分支浩瀚,没有Java不能做的软件。C/S也好B/S也好。从功能上讲,没有措辞可以和Java比较。
PHP属于后起之秀,接管了Java和c以及perl等措辞优点,专注互联网领域。WEB领域PHP拥有得天独厚的上风,WEB领域没有措辞可以和他比。
4. Java和PHP的发展空间比拟
安卓势头很猛,但手机安装app数量有限,推广难,也是app面临的最大寻衅,好在安卓只有JAVA可以做,除此之外便是HTML5了。目前来说互联网的发展空间巨大,而互联网离不开WEB,WEB离不开PHP。两者比较,个人以为PHP的上风更加明显。
5. 薪资比较
薪资事由供求关系决定的,人才缺失落,薪资自然高,人才饱和,薪资自然不会高。从需求上看企业对Java人才的需求是比较大的,但Java方面的人太多,而PHP方面的人才要少很多,以是面上看PHP的薪资该当要高一些,但Java只要学得好,薪资高的大概多,这方面还是看技能。
6. 适用性比较
PHP适宜于快速开拓,中小型运用系统,开拓本钱低,能够对变动的需求作出快速的反应。而Java适宜于开拓大型的运用系统,运用的前景比较广阔,系统易掩护、可复用性较好。还有,同样功能的系统用Java开拓的系统要比PHP开拓的系统的价格要高。
总结:不管是PHP还是Java都是不错的选择,目前来说这两种措辞都还处在势头上,但是从长远出发还是Java好,毕竟从性能、处理数据各方面来看还是Java有上风一些,当然终极选择还是在你自己的手里。
学习【Java】有困难须要视频资料可以加 胡凯QQ 563427813 一起学习互换,晚上有韶光还可以参加永久免费分享的高清视频直播课程(免费分享哦)